The Free School Desk Opportunity

Unexpected sources can yield impressive results. Websites and online classifieds regularly list free items, including functional school desks. A free school desk, though perhaps requiring minor repairs or cosmetic enhancements, provides a solid foundation for a budget-friendly home office setup. A little TLC—a fresh coat of paint, updated hardware, or even just a good cleaning—can transform a discarded school desk into a stylish and practical workspace centerpiece. Remember to carefully check dimensions to ensure it fits your available space comfortably.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Where can I find a free school desk?

A: You can find a free school desk by checking online classifieds websites (like Craigslist or Facebook Marketplace), local community bulletin boards, and neighborhood groups. Freecycle networks and similar platforms are also good resources. Don't hesitate to ask friends, family, or neighbors if they have any unwanted furniture they're willing to give away.

Q: What should I do if the free school desk needs repairs?

A: Assess the necessary repairs. Minor fixes, like tightening screws or replacing broken parts, might be easy DIY projects. More significant repairs might require professional help or a trip to a hardware store for replacement components. Consider the overall value and potential cost of repairs before committing to a project.

Q: Are there any downsides to using a free school desk?

A: The primary downside is the potential need for repairs or refurbishment. You might need to clean, paint, or replace parts. Size might also be an issue; ensure the desk fits your space and needs. The aesthetic might not perfectly align with your style, requiring some customization.

Q: What are some budget-friendly alternatives to a free school desk?

A: Repurposing existing furniture (like a kitchen table or old dresser) is an excellent option. Check online retailers, discount stores, and thrift shops for affordable desks and home office furniture. Consider using a smaller console table or even a large sturdy shelf as a makeshift desk.

Q: How can I make my home office look professional on a budget?

A: Focus on organization and cleanliness. Use inexpensive storage solutions (baskets, boxes) to keep things tidy. Add a few personal touches (a plant, artwork, or inspiring quotes) to create a positive atmosphere. A well-organized and clean space conveys professionalism, regardless of the furniture’s cost.
